Kaspa: A Potential Breakout Player in Q4 2023

Kaspa, a proof-of-work blockchain, is making waves by exceeding expectations with its blazing fast speeds. This network recently accomplished a historic milestone of processing 10 blocks per second, surpassing what many thought possible just years ago. An analyst from Zacchy Crypto Update on YouTube believes this groundbreaking speed and efficiency could propel Kaspa into the spotlight in the coming quarter.
